First, the number of visitors coming to Hong Kong and the number of Hong Kong residents touring abroad (including Macau and China) both increased by 6% in the first

half of 1983 compared with the first half of 1982, suggesting

that the net surplus on expenditure on travel probably

fairly stable. Second, as the growth of cargo

remained

net surplus on

movements continued (paragraph 5.19), the

expenditure on shipping and air transportation services might

well have increased.
